Snyk Security

Cybersecurity

Snyk Security is an AI-powered application security platform for securing code, open source dependencies, containers, infrastructure as code, APIs, web apps, and AI-generated code. It helps developers find, prioritize, and fix vulnerabilities across the software development lifecycle.

Hive Pro

Cybersecurity

Hive Pro is an AI-powered cybersecurity platform focused on helping security teams analyze threats, prioritize risks, and reduce alert overload. It supports enterprise security operations by using AI to surface actionable insights from security data.

Snyk Security - Pros & Cons

Pros

  • Covers multiple application security surfaces in one platform, including code, open source dependencies, containers, infrastructure as code, APIs, web apps, AI-generated code, models, and agents.
  • The website cites measurable business outcomes, including 288% ROI, 80% faster scan time than prior tools, and 52% reduced risk of a data breach compared with previous solutions.
  • Developer-first positioning is strong: Snyk Code secures code as it is written, Snyk Open Source supports dependency management, and Snyk Learn provides security education for engineering teams.
  • Risk-based prioritization is emphasized, helping teams focus on vulnerabilities that matter most instead of treating every finding with the same urgency.
  • Snyk supports consolidation: the website reports that customers consolidated 3 redundant AppSec solutions onto Snyk's platform.
  • Customer examples on the website include Okta, Yalo, Seismic, Komatsu, Revolut, and Skechers, showing adoption across security-conscious engineering organizations.

Cons

  • Enterprise pricing is not publicly listed, so larger organizations still need a sales conversation to calculate total cost beyond the published Free, Team, and Ignite tiers.
  • The breadth of the platform may be more than a small team needs if they only want one capability, such as open source dependency scanning or container scanning.
  • Strongest value appears to come from integrating Snyk across the SDLC, which can require process changes across developers, security teams, and CI/CD workflows.
  • Some ROI and performance figures are presented as website claims and may depend on a customer's prior tooling, architecture, and implementation quality.
  • Enterprise data hosting regions are listed separately for US, EU, and AU environments, which may require additional planning for organizations with strict data residency requirements.

Hive Pro - Pros & Cons

Pros

  • Combines exposure assessment and adversarial exposure validation, so teams can prioritize exposures based on attacker visibility and control effectiveness rather than only scanner severity.
  • Includes 6 native Code-Infrastructure-Cloud scanners with EASM, which helps reduce blind spots across code, infrastructure, cloud, and external attack surfaces.
  • Lists 50+ third-party integrations, including Tenable, Rapid7, Qualys, CrowdStrike, Microsoft Defender, ServiceNow, Jira Service Management, Splunk, Microsoft Sentinel, AWS EC2, AWS Inspector2, and Microsoft Intune.
  • Hive Pro specifically emphasizes identifying the top 1% risks, which is useful for overloaded vulnerability management teams that cannot remediate every finding at once.
  • HiveForce Labs publishes threat, vulnerability, attack, and threat actor intelligence into Uni5 Xposure on a daily basis, according to Hive Pro's vulnerability management content.
  • The platform supports remediation workflows through ITSM and patch management integrations, including automated ticket creation and patching based on CVE IDs for supported tools.

Cons

  • Public pricing is not visible on the website, so teams cannot estimate cost without contacting sales.
  • The platform is designed for enterprise exposure management workflows, which may be more complex than smaller teams need if they only want a basic vulnerability scanner.
  • Full value depends on integrating existing scanners, ITSM tools, patch management systems, cloud sources, and endpoint/security controls, so onboarding effort can be significant.
  • Hive Pro's public content focuses heavily on platform capabilities but provides limited self-serve detail about implementation timelines, packaging, or contract terms.
  • Organizations that already standardized deeply on Tenable, Qualys, or Rapid7 may need to justify overlap unless they specifically need cross-tool prioritization, validation, and orchestration.
